E843 YMR is a 1988 Citroen Bx in White with a 1,905c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 16 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 87.5%.
Across all 1988 Citroen Bx models, the average MOT pass rate is 65.4% with a typical mileage of 109,138 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Citroen Bx f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 2,477 recorded failures. If you're considering buying E843 YMR,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Citroen Bx typically stays on UK roads for around 40 years. At 38 years old, this Citroen Bx is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
